On August 14th at Midnight 2008 we were to see "Star Wars Clone Wars" the animated version at Theater 424 the Orleans in Las Vegas. We entered the theater and saw one of the male employees trying to impress the ticket girl. He was being rude making fun of the "Dance Dance Revolution" kids. I told him openly that's great you should get on the machine. Then we went to the ticket girl and she told me that the tickets I bought on-line could be scanned and then she says but it's broken so I'll have to give you a ticket. I said okay, I gave her the print out and she gave us the tickets. We proceeded to the concession stand. When we were walking towards the entrance of the theatre we saw about five different employees just standing around and talking openly. One of them was a young gentleman, blonde short hair and a little heavy, 5'7. He sarcastically asked us, like he knew us if we were going to see the "Star Wars" movie. We answered yes and they all laughed at us, I felt openly insulted by him. I was angry, I told turned the tables on him and said you're a closet fan aren't you!!! "Yeah, that's what you are closet fan." and walked straight to the theatre, instead of buying something. During the previews the sound was off. I complained that I couldn't hear George Lucas's interview, another employee enters the room explains that the reels did not come with the right sound, something about it being digitized. I ask "Why didn't you tell us about this when we were at the ticket line?" He says "I am not the manager", I ask for the manager and the manager never came forward. The movie started and thirty minutes later the movie cuts off. I am right now "IRATE". I walk out to look for the manager I tell the manager about my whole visit there and that I would like to get my money back. She says we can't because we bought them from Fandango, but I will give you a rain check. I said okay I guess that will have to do, thanks. When she goes to get them the same employee the young gentleman, blonde short hair and a little heavy, 5'7", said to us rudely "Oh, what happen now?" in a very sarcastic way. I was so mad. I told him to get the "F" away from me, and said I don't "F***ing" know you. (Please excuse my bad language) I called him a jackass and a jerk. I called them all incompetent; this is my opinion of your night shift employees. So, I ask for the manager's number and was given a name, Mr. Art Murtha.
